Different kinds of ROC filings for private businesses

There are a many of paperwork that private limited firms must fill out each year for the roc:

1. Form MGT-7: ROC's Annual Return

This is the major annual return of ROC. It provides information about the company's structure, directors, and shareholders. It is a required aspect of submitting a business roc.

2. Form AOC-4: Sending in Financial Statements

AOC-4 has the balance sheet, profit and loss account, and other financial information that private limited enterprises need to file with the ROC.

3. ADT-1: Appointment of an Auditor

You have to complete this form every year as part of your company's annual return.

The procedure is a little different for LLPs. They have to fill out LLP Form 8 and LLP Form 11, which are called LLP roc filing forms.

Deadlines for ROC filings in 2025

If you miss the deadline for the yearly reporting, you might face big fines. This is the usual timeline for private enterprises to file roc:

  • Form MGT-7: 60 days after the Annual General Meeting (AGM).

  • Form AOC-4: 30 days after the AGM.

  • Form 11 for LLP ROC must be filed by May 30, and Form 8 must be filed by October 30.

What is the difference between filing ROC for a company and filing ROC for an LLP?

Both need to file ROC forms every year, although the forms and due dates are different:

  • Filing ROC for a company: Includes MGT-7, AOC-4, and ADT-1.

  • Filing an LLP ROC requires Form 8 and Form 11.


Both have to file their annual report of roc, although the regulations for private businesses are usually more complicated than those for LLPs.
